| """Silero TTS v5 GUI — синтез русской речи.""" |
|
|
| import os |
| import sys |
| import threading |
| import time |
| import tkinter as tk |
| from tkinter import ttk |
|
|
| import soundfile as sf |
|
|
| SCRIPT_DIR = os.path.dirname(os.path.abspath(__file__)) |
| if SCRIPT_DIR not in sys.path: |
| sys.path.insert(0, SCRIPT_DIR) |
| from tts import SileroTTS, SPEAKER_ALIASES |
|
|
| |
|
|
| BG = '#1a1a2e' |
| FG = '#e0e0e0' |
| TEXT_BG = '#16213e' |
| BTN_BG = '#0f3460' |
| BTN_STOP = '#e94560' |
| BTN_CLR = '#555' |
| ACCENT = '#00d2ff' |
|
|
| |
|
|
| _tts = None |
|
|
|
|
| def get_tts(): |
| global _tts |
| if _tts is None: |
| _tts = SileroTTS(use_accentor=True) |
| return _tts |
|
|
|
|
| |
|
|
|
|
| class TTSApp: |
| def __init__(self): |
| self.root = tk.Tk() |
| self.root.title('Silero TTS v5 — Русский синтез речи') |
| self.root.geometry('800x650') |
| self.root.configure(bg=BG) |
|
|
| self._speaker_var = tk.StringVar(value='ru_eduard') |
| self._status_var = tk.StringVar(value='Загрузка...') |
|
|
| self._build_ui() |
| self._bind_events() |
|
|
| |
| self.root.after(100, self._load_model) |
|
|
| def _build_ui(self): |
| |
| header = tk.Label( |
| self.root, text='🎙️ Silero TTS v5 — Синтез русской речи', |
| font=('Arial', 16, 'bold'), bg=BG, fg=ACCENT, |
| ) |
| header.pack(fill=tk.X, padx=15, pady=(15, 5)) |
|
|
| |
| self.text = tk.Text( |
| self.root, font=('Arial', 16), bg=TEXT_BG, fg=FG, |
| relief=tk.FLAT, border=0, height=6, wrap=tk.WORD, |
| insertbackground=FG, |
| ) |
| self.text.pack(fill=tk.BOTH, expand=True, padx=15, pady=10) |
| self.text.insert('1.0', 'Введите текст для озвучивания...') |
| self.text.bind('<FocusIn>', self._on_focus_in) |
|
|
| |
| self.status = tk.Label( |
| self.root, textvariable=self._status_var, |
| font=('Arial', 12), bg=BG, fg='#aaa', |
| ) |
| self.status.pack(fill=tk.X, padx=15) |
|
|
| |
| ctrl = tk.Frame(self.root, bg=BG) |
| ctrl.pack(fill=tk.X, padx=15, pady=(10, 5)) |
|
|
| |
| tk.Label(ctrl, text='Голос:', font=('Arial', 13), |
| bg=BG, fg=FG).pack(side=tk.LEFT, padx=(0, 5)) |
| self.speaker_combo = ttk.Combobox( |
| ctrl, textvariable=self._speaker_var, |
| font=('Arial', 12), state='readonly', width=20, |
| ) |
| self.speaker_combo.pack(side=tk.LEFT, padx=(0, 15)) |
|
|
| |
| self.btn_speak = tk.Button( |
| ctrl, text='🔊 СИНТЕЗ', font=('Arial', 18, 'bold'), |
| bg=BTN_BG, fg='white', relief=tk.FLAT, |
| cursor='hand2', height=1, padx=20, |
| command=self._click_speak, |
| ) |
| self.btn_speak.pack(side=tk.LEFT, padx=5) |
|
|
| self.btn_save = tk.Button( |
| ctrl, text='💾 СОХРАНИТЬ', font=('Arial', 18, 'bold'), |
| bg=BTN_BG, fg='white', relief=tk.FLAT, |
| cursor='hand2', height=1, padx=20, |
| command=self._click_save, |
| ) |
| self.btn_save.pack(side=tk.LEFT, padx=5) |
|
|
| self.btn_stop = tk.Button( |
| ctrl, text='⏹ СТОП', font=('Arial', 18, 'bold'), |
| bg=BTN_STOP, fg='white', relief=tk.FLAT, |
| cursor='hand2', state=tk.DISABLED, height=1, padx=20, |
| command=self._click_stop, |
| ) |
| self.btn_stop.pack(side=tk.LEFT, padx=5) |
|
|
| self.btn_clear = tk.Button( |
| ctrl, text='Очистить', font=('Arial', 14), |
| bg=BTN_CLR, fg='white', relief=tk.FLAT, |
| cursor='hand2', height=1, |
| command=self._click_clear, |
| ) |
| self.btn_clear.pack(side=tk.LEFT, padx=5) |
|
|
| |
| info_frame = tk.Frame(self.root, bg=BG) |
| info_frame.pack(fill=tk.X, padx=15, pady=(5, 15)) |
|
|
| self.info_text = tk.Label( |
| info_frame, |
| text=('Модель: v5_cis_base | 48 kHz | WAV | ' |
| 'Ударения: ✓ | RTF ~0.04 CPU'), |
| font=('Arial', 10), bg=BG, fg='#888', |
| ) |
| self.info_text.pack() |
|
|
| self._saved_audio = None |
|
|
| def _bind_events(self): |
| self.root.protocol('WM_DELETE_WINDOW', self._on_close) |
| self.root.bind('<Control-Return>', lambda e: self._click_speak()) |
| self.root.bind('<Control-s>', lambda e: self._click_save()) |
|
|
| def _on_focus_in(self, event): |
| if self.text.get('1.0', 'end-1c') == 'Введите текст для озвучивания...': |
| self.text.delete('1.0', tk.END) |
|
|
| def _load_model(self): |
| def load(): |
| try: |
| tts = get_tts() |
| speakers = tts.speakers |
| display_names = [] |
| for s in speakers: |
| aliases = [k for k, v in SPEAKER_ALIASES.items() if v == s] |
| label = s |
| if aliases: |
| label += f' ({", ".join(aliases)})' |
| display_names.append(label) |
| self.root.after(0, lambda: self._on_model_ready(display_names)) |
| except Exception as e: |
| self.root.after(0, lambda: self._status_var.set( |
| f'Ошибка загрузки: {e}')) |
|
|
| threading.Thread(target=load, daemon=True).start() |
|
|
| def _on_model_ready(self, display_names): |
| self.speaker_combo['values'] = display_names |
| self.speaker_combo.current(display_names.index( |
| next(n for n in display_names if n.startswith('ru_eduard')) |
| )) |
| self._status_var.set('Готов. Введите текст и нажмите СИНТЕЗ') |
| self.btn_speak.config(state=tk.NORMAL) |
| self.btn_save.config(state=tk.NORMAL) |
|
|
| def _get_speaker(self) -> str: |
| selection = self.speaker_combo.get() |
| return selection.split()[0] |
|
|
| def _synthesize(self, text: str, speaker: str) -> float: |
| """Синтезировать и вернуть длительность аудио.""" |
| t0 = time.perf_counter() |
| self._saved_audio = get_tts().speak(text, speaker=speaker) |
| dt = time.perf_counter() - t0 |
| duration = len(self._saved_audio) / get_tts().sample_rate |
| return dt, duration |
|
|
| def _click_speak(self): |
| text = self.text.get('1.0', 'end-1c').strip() |
| if not text or text == 'Введите текст для озвучивания...': |
| self._status_var.set('Введите текст для синтеза') |
| return |
|
|
| speaker = self._get_speaker() |
| self._set_busy(True, f'🔊 Синтезирую: {speaker}...') |
| self.root.update() |
|
|
| def task(): |
| try: |
| dt, duration = self._synthesize(text, speaker) |
| |
| import sounddevice as sd |
| sd.play(self._saved_audio, get_tts().sample_rate) |
| sd.wait() |
| self.root.after(0, lambda: self._on_done(dt, duration, speaker)) |
| except Exception as e: |
| self.root.after(0, lambda: self._on_error(str(e))) |
|
|
| threading.Thread(target=task, daemon=True).start() |
|
|
| def _click_save(self): |
| text = self.text.get('1.0', 'end-1c').strip() |
| if not text or text == 'Введите текст для озвучивания...': |
| self._status_var.set('Введите текст для синтеза') |
| return |
|
|
| speaker = self._get_speaker() |
| self._set_busy(True, f'💾 Синтезирую: {speaker}...') |
| self.root.update() |
|
|
| def task(): |
| try: |
| dt, duration = self._synthesize(text, speaker) |
| |
| fname = f'tts_{speaker}_{int(time.time())}.wav' |
| sf.write(fname, self._saved_audio, get_tts().sample_rate) |
| fsize = os.path.getsize(fname) |
| self.root.after(0, lambda: self._on_saved( |
| fname, fsize, dt, duration, speaker)) |
| except Exception as e: |
| self.root.after(0, lambda: self._on_error(str(e))) |
|
|
| threading.Thread(target=task, daemon=True).start() |
|
|
| def _click_stop(self): |
| import sounddevice as sd |
| sd.stop() |
| self._set_busy(False, '⏹ Воспроизведение остановлено') |
|
|
| def _click_clear(self): |
| self.text.delete('1.0', tk.END) |
| self._status_var.set('Готов') |
|
|
| def _set_busy(self, busy: bool, msg: str = ''): |
| state = tk.DISABLED if busy else tk.NORMAL |
| self.btn_speak.config(state=state) |
| self.btn_save.config(state=state) |
| self.btn_stop.config(state=tk.NORMAL if busy else tk.DISABLED) |
| if msg: |
| self._status_var.set(msg) |
| self.root.update() |
|
|
| def _on_done(self, dt: float, duration: float, speaker: str): |
| rtf = dt / duration if duration > 0 else 0 |
| self._set_busy(False) |
| self._status_var.set( |
| f'✅ Воспроизведено | {speaker} | {duration:.2f}s | ' |
| f'{dt:.3f}s | RTF {rtf:.3f} (×{1/rtf:.1f})' |
| ) |
|
|
| def _on_saved(self, fname: str, fsize: int, |
| dt: float, duration: float, speaker: str): |
| rtf = dt / duration if duration > 0 else 0 |
| self._set_busy(False) |
| status = ( |
| f'💾 Сохранено: {fname} ({fsize/1024:.0f} KB) | ' |
| f'{speaker} | {duration:.2f}s | {dt:.3f}s | RTF {rtf:.3f}' |
| ) |
| self._status_var.set(status) |
| |
| self.root.clipboard_clear() |
| self.root.clipboard_append(fname) |
|
|
| def _on_error(self, err: str): |
| self._set_busy(False) |
| self._status_var.set(f'❌ Ошибка: {err}') |
|
|
| def _on_close(self): |
| import sounddevice as sd |
| sd.stop() |
| self.root.destroy() |
|
|
| def run(self): |
| self.root.mainloop() |
|
|
|
|
| |
|
|
| def main(): |
| app = TTSApp() |
| app.run() |
|
|
|
|
| if __name__ == '__main__': |
| main() |
